The global flow diversion aneurysm treatment market size is estimated to grow by USD 2,107.08 million at a CAGR of 8.8% between 2022 and 2027.
Advancements in flow diverter technology have had a profound impact on the flow diversion aneurysm treatment market. Innovations such as coil embolization and vessel remodeling with balloons have expanded the applications of flow diversion, improved patient outcomes, and driven market growth. The treatment of a broad range of types of aneurysms was made possible by improved flow diversion designs, e.g. reduced profile devices, dual layer flow diverters, and braided/laser-cut devices. These advancements have expanded the pool of patients eligible for flow diversion, leading to increased demand for this mode of treatment.

FDS
The market share growth by the FDS segment will be significant during the forecast period. Flow-diverting stents, also known as flow diverters, are specialized medical devices used in the treatment of certain brain vascular conditions, specifically complex and wide-necked intracranial aneurysms. These stents are intended to redirect blood flow from the aneurysm, thereby helping create a blood clot in an aneurysm, ultimately leading to its healing and occlusion.

Hospitals
Flow diversion has found significant application in hospitals as an effective and less invasive treatment option for certain intracranial aneurysms. Flow diversion is particularly useful for treating complex, wide-necked, and large aneurysms that are difficult to manage with traditional endovascular coiling or surgical clipping. These aneurysms are more likely to rupture and may be located in focal areas of the brain, which make them difficult to treat with other methods. Specialty clinics
Flow diversion for treating intracranial aneurysms is primarily performed in specialized neuro-interventional or neurovascular clinics. These specialty clinics have the expertise, advanced equipment, and experienced medical professionals needed to perform flow diversion procedures effectively and safely. Neuro-interventionalists or interventional neuroradiologists with a high degree of expertise in performing endovascular brain and spinal procedures are available at specialized clinics that provide flow diversion therapy. Specialty clinics are equipped with state-of-the-art endovascular procedure suites where flow diversion and other endovascular treatments are performed. These suites have advanced fluoroscopy and imaging equipment necessary for guiding catheters and flow diverter deployment.

The higher cost of flow diverter devices is a major challenge faced by the flow diversion aneurysm treatment market. The cost of treating an aneurysm with flow diversion varies widely depending on factors such as location, aneurysm complexity, flow diverter type, medical facility, and additional medical services needed.
Flow diverters are specialized medical devices made of advanced materials, and they can be relatively expensive. The duration of hospital stay after the flow diversion procedure depends on the patient's condition and hospital policies, with longer stays resulting in higher costs. The high costs associated with flow diverter devices will hamper the growth of the market in focus during the forecast period.
